Guaimoreto Lagoon

Explore the wetlands and mangrove-flanked canals of the Guaimoreto Lagoon, home to innumerable creatures, including seabirds, crocodiles, caimans, iguanas, monkeys, turtles, manatees and sloths. Kayaking is likelier to get you up close and personal with the aforementioned (except for the sloths, who’ll survey you from on high) but you can also opt to kick back and do a guided tour by motorboat.
